How does Pigeon Forge, TN compare to Loudon, TN? Pigeon Forge has a population of 6,345 with a median household income of $53,839, while Loudon has 6,235 residents and a median income of $58,810.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Pigeon Forge, TN | Loudon, TN |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 6,345 | 6,235 | +1.8% |
| Median Age | 35.4 | 39.8 | -11.1% |
| Foreign Born % | 19.4% | 14.9% | +30.2% |
| Metric | Pigeon Forge | Loudon |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$53,839 | $58,810 | -8.5% |
| Unemployment | 1.9% | 3.3% | -42.4% |
| Poverty Rate | 23% | 16.2% | +42.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 11.5% | 17.6% | -34.7% |
| Metric | Pigeon Forge | Loudon |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$258,700 | $220,900 | +17.1% |
| Median Rent | $953/mo | $849/mo | +12.2% |
| Housing Units | 5,113 | 2,588 | +97.6% |
